There is typically a formal process to determine where each job fits within each grade of the pay scale. This process is often based on a point system as a fair way to evaluate jobs. Pay grades are often used by government agencies and companies to determine the amount to pay employees within a specific field.

Pay bands are similar to pay grades, but they represent a broader way to determine pay grades. And when these salary bands become extremely wide, it is referred to as broadbanding.
Although a pay grade may be narrowly defined by a point system, a pay band may encompass just one, or multiple pay grades. One pay band may include grades one, two, three, and four of a pay grade, while another pay band may include grades five and six.

A title may be nothing more than a handy label for people outside the company. Salary bands or pay ranges are how you define the target pay for employees within job grades.
For each Level, a company should decide the low-end and high-end of the pay that level will command. Salary bands help when making offers, retaining employees, and planning for future growth.

When your salary bands overlap as they do in the example above , your company has more flexibility. Managers have the option to promote mid-cycle without throwing off financial plans.
Employees have some runway to grow in their current level without a constant focus on promotions. A wonderful thing about salary bands is that you have flexibility. When salary bands are fairly wide and overlap, the target ranges for new employees is often more narrow.
